IOTA 1G+ interfaces and LED behavior
Interfaces
1, 2 | RJ45 Ethernet port A and B |
---|---|
3 | START/STOP/RESET button |
4, 5, 6, 7 | Network status and activity LEDs |
8 | Status LED |
9 | Capture LED |
10 | 12 VDC redundant power inputs (12V model) |
11 | RJ45 Management port (PoE+) |
12 | USB 3.0 port type A |
13 | SMA female connector (PPS in/out) |
14 | SMA female connector (GPS/GLONASS antenna) |
15 | Removable SSD |
16 | Sync LED |
LED behavior
LED state | Meaning |
---|---|
4 and/or 7 steady green | The port is linked. |
4 and/or 7 blinking green | The port is linked and has RX/TX activity (traffic is passing through). |
5 steady green 6 off | Capture interface operating at 10 Mbps speed. |
5 blinking green 6 off | Capture interface is initializing. |
5 off 6 steady green | Capture interface operating at 100 Mbps speed. |
5 off 6 blinking green | Capture interface firmware is corrupted. |
5+6 steady green | Capture interface operating at 1 Gbps speed. |
5+6 blinking green | The port is linked and has RX/TX activity (traffic is passing through). |
5+6 alternating blinking | Capture interface cannot find a common speed between the connected devices. |
8 blinking orange 9 off | Booting |
8 green 9 green | Running |
8 green 9 blinking green | Capturing |
8 blinking orange and green 9 blinking orange and green | Updating |
8 blinking red 9 blinking red | Hardware failure |
8 blinking orange 9 blinking orange | Factory reset |
8 blinking green 9 off | Shutting down |
8 off 9 off | Shutdown completed |
16 on | Internal timestamp synchronized with the configured time system (GPS, NTP, etc.) with an accuracy of ± 16 ns. |
